Military personnel require specialized clothing to operate effectively in low-temperature environments. A layered system of garments, including base layers, insulating layers, and outer shells, provides protection from the elements. For example, a moisture-wicking base layer helps regulate body temperature, while an insulating mid-layer traps warm air. The outermost layer, often a water-resistant and windproof jacket, shields against precipitation and wind chill.

Effective thermal regulation is critical for maintaining combat readiness and preventing cold weather injuries such as hypothermia and frostbite. Historically, armies have adapted their clothing to suit the prevailing climate conditions, with significant advancements in materials and design enhancing protection and comfort. These improvements contribute to operational effectiveness by ensuring soldiers can perform their duties without impairment from extreme cold.

A standardized reference outlining temperature and humidity flag conditions for physical training in the U.S. Army, updated annually, governs training intensity modifications required for personnel safety. For example, such a reference would specify the necessary adjustments to physical activity levels based on the combination of temperature and humidity, providing guidance for safe training practices. This resource typically incorporates the Wet Bulb Globe Temperature (WBGT) index, a composite temperature used to estimate the effect of temperature, humidity, wind speed, sun angle and cloud cover (solar radiation) on humans.

These guidelines are critical for mitigating heat-related injuries and ensuring the effectiveness of training. By adhering to established protocols, commanders can protect soldier health and maintain readiness. Historically, the military has developed and refined such guidelines in response to the recognized dangers of exertional heat illness. Regular updates reflect advancements in understanding the physiological impact of environmental conditions on human performance.

Appropriate attire for physical training in the U.S. Army is determined by the prevailing climatic conditions. This involves selecting authorized combinations of the Army Physical Fitness Uniform (APFU) based on temperature, precipitation, and wind. For example, shorts and a t-shirt might be suitable for warm, dry conditions, while the addition of layers like sweatpants and sweatshirts becomes necessary in colder temperatures. Specific guidance regarding authorized uniform combinations is provided by the Army and may vary by unit and location.

Choosing the correct attire for physical training is crucial for soldier safety and performance. Appropriate clothing helps regulate body temperature, preventing heat injuries in hot weather and cold injuries in cold weather. Proper layering allows for adjustment of clothing throughout the training session as needed. Historically, the evolution of the APFU has reflected the Army’s growing understanding of the importance of appropriate clothing for exercise in diverse environments. This has led to the development of specialized fabrics and designs to optimize comfort, mobility, and protection from the elements.
